Definition

Noun: * A small vein that drains blood from the lacrimal gland (the gland that produces tears) and empties into the superior ophthalmic vein, a larger vein located in the eye socket.

Usage

The term "lacrimal vein" is used exclusively in anatomical, medical, and biological contexts to describe this specific blood vessel. It is a precise scientific term.

Advanced Usage
  • Clinical Context: In conditions like orbital cellulitis or thrombosis, the patency (openness) of the lacrimal vein and other orbital veins may be assessed via imaging.
  • Anatomical Variation: Medical literature may note variations in the drainage pattern of the lacrimal vein, such as it sometimes emptying into the inferior ophthalmic vein instead.
Variants and Related Words
  • Venae lacrimales: This is the official Latin (anatomical) term for the lacrimal veins.
  • Lacrimal artery: The paired artery that supplies oxygenated blood the lacrimal gland.
  • Lacrimal gland: The exocrine gland that the lacrimal vein drains.
  • Superior ophthalmic vein: The larger vein into which the lacrimal vein typically empties.
